Navy Wrestling Falls In Opening Dual To 23rd-Ranked Maryland

ANNAPOLIS, Md. – The Navy wrestling team (0-1) wasn't able to hold its lead in its Sunday afternoon dual versus 23-ranked Maryland (5-0) at the Wesley A. Brown Field House. The Mids held a 12-11 lead with three bouts remaining but dropped two of the final three to suffer an 18-15 defeat. Both teams won five bouts, but the Terrapins won three by major decisions to collect three bonus points.

The dual began with a tight contest between Sammy Starr (174-pounds) and 27th-ranked Dominic Solis. Starr got on the board in the third period on an escape to tie the match 1-1 but was later called for stalling, which awarded the winning point to Solis for a 2-1 decision. Although Maryland grabbed an early lead, David Key (184-pounds) helped the Mids answer by shutting out Chase Mielnik by a 4-0 decision to even the score at 3-3. 

Navy fell behind again after 27th-ranked Jacob Koser (197-pounds) lost to 12th-ranked Jaxon Smith by a 10-2 major decision, but Navy got back within a point after an intense heavyweight matchup. Eighteenth-ranked Grady Griess (285-pounds) was in a 4-4 tie with 20th-ranked Jaron Smith heading into the third period. Smith took a 5-4 lead on an escape with 1:31 remaining in the match, but Griess answered with a takedown on the eight-year vet with 1:02 left to take a 6-5 lead. Griess didn't allow Smith to score any additional points in the final minute to give Navy its second bout victory to make the score 7-6 Maryland. 

Maryland's 23rd-ranked Braxton Brown put the Terps ahead by five with a 13-1 major decision over Grant Treaster (125-pounds). Brown got a critical four-point near fall with 20 seconds left in the match, allowing Maryland to get its second bonus point of the contest.

Tyler Hunt (133-pounds) helped Navy respond with a 7-3 decision over Jackson Cockrell before 17th-ranked Josh Koderhandt (141-pounds) put Navy ahead for the first time in the match. Koderhandt held a 2-1 lead over 29th-ranked Kal Miller and then scored a crucial two points on a reversal with 21 seconds remaining in the second period to gain control. Koderhandt was awarded an additional point for winning riding time to win by a 5-1 decision to give Navy a 12-11 advantage. 

James Latona (149-pounds) made his dual debut against 19th-ranked Ethen Miller, but Miller took the contest by a 17-4 major decision to put Maryland back ahead 15-12. The Mids looked to 22nd-ranked Andrew Cerniglia (157-pounds) to even the match against 20th-ranked Michael North, but North managed to hold Cerniglia scoreless for a 2-0 decision win to put Maryland ahead by six with one bout remaining.

Navy still had an opportunity to win the match but needed a fall victory from Val Park (165-pounds) in the final matchup of the dual. Park had his way with Lucas Cordio, winning by a 9-2 decision, but Cordio did his job in not getting pinned to secure the match for the Terrapins.

Match Notes
• Maryland claimed its 13th victory in the all-time series that dates back to 1951. 
• The loss snaps Navy's three-match win streak which dated back to last season. 
• The Mids suffered their first home loss since Jan. 3, 2020, when they lost to Pittsburgh 22-14. 
• The dual featured four matchups where both wrestlers were ranked.
• Griess earned his second career dual and ranked victory with his win over Smith.
• Koderhandt won his tenth career dual match and 43rd match overall. His victory is also his tenth career over an InterMat ranked opponent, which leads Navy's active roster. He has now won six straight dual matchups.
• Hunt snapped his six-dual losing streak and won his third career dual contest.
• Latona and Treaster made their dual debuts for Navy.
